3900 San Pablo
Emeryville, California
Type: Card Room
Status: Closed
Open: 1960s, Close: 1980s

Owned by Nick and Andreas Nickitares from the 1960s to the 1980s. Located in what originally had been a "Bank of America" building until the 1940s. Still open today as a restaurant and bar.

Photograph (circa late 1940s) of the "Bank Club" building (on the right), with the ”Key Club” barely visible on the far left (Courtesy of the Emeryville Historical Society).
